Role Purpose
The Senior Systems Engineer (NOC Engineer) helps ensure the availability, reliability, and operational health of business-critical infrastructure, applications, and services across a modern hybrid technology environment. This role requires strong technical judgment, proactive operational awareness, clear communication, and the ability to support fast, coordinated response during service-impacting events.
How This Role Has Evolved
Modern eNOC operations now extend beyond incident management and monitoring. Engineers are expected to understand how observability, automation, AIOps, and AI-enabled capabilities can improve detection, reduce alert noise, accelerate troubleshooting, and strengthen service resilience. A strong candidate should be curious about emerging technology trends and willing to adopt new tools and practices that improve operational outcomes.
Core Responsibilities
- Serve as a first and fast responder for infrastructure, application, network, and security-related operational events.
- Monitor, triage, and manage global incidents, ensuring events are assessed, prioritized, communicated, and escalated within accepted SLAs.
- Use modern monitoring, observability, alerting, and incident management platforms to identify trends, reduce alert noise, and detect potential service degradation before customers are impacted.
- Open, update, and manage tickets with clear documentation, accurate impact details, and timely stakeholder communications throughout the incident lifecycle.
- Lead or support major incident bridges during production-impacting events, coordinating with technical teams, service owners, and business stakeholders.
- Partner with engineering, application, infrastructure, and service management teams to improve operational runbooks, escalation paths, alert quality, and response procedures.
- Stay current with emerging IT operations trends, including AI, AIOps, automation, predictive monitoring, and intelligent incident response capabilities.
AI / AIOps Readiness
A strong Senior NOC Engineer should stay informed about current AI and AIOps trends in the IT operations market, including intelligent alerting, anomaly detection, event correlation, automation-assisted triage, automated remediation, and generative AI use cases for documentation and troubleshooting. The role requires a willingness to learn, evaluate, and responsibly adopt these capabilities where they improve operational quality, speed, and consistency.
